Van Aanholt absent 'on medical advice'

Sunderland left-back Patrick van Aanholt was pulled out of Sunday's 1-0 defeat at Tottenham because of "medical advice from cardiologists", according to manager David Moyes.

Van Aanholt, 26, was replaced by Jason Denayer 15 minutes before kick-off.

"He had the statutory checks with the cardiologists," said Moyes.

"The Football Association panel looked at it and advised us really late on Sunday that he should not play until further tests had taken place."

Moyes said the Dutch player has since had those tests and will travel with the squad for Wednesday's EFL Cup match against Queens Park Rangers (19:45 BST).
